Foraker in Dickenson County (Virginia) is a city in United States about 322 mi (or 519 km) south-west of Washington DC, the country's capital.

Pittston Coal strike
The Pittston Coal strike was a United States labor union action led by the United Mine Workers Union (UMWA) against the Pittston Coal Company, nationally headquartered in Pittston, Pennsylvania. The strike, which lasted from April 5, 1989 to February 20, 1990, resulted from Pittston's termination of health care benefits for approximately 1,500 retirees, widows, and disabled miners.
